Is Valorant Crossplay Between PC and PS5? A Detailed Explanation

Unfortunately, the answer is no. Valorant does not support crossplay between PC and PlayStation 5 (PS5) due to concerns about competitive fairness.

The Core Issue: Competitive Integrity

Valorant, Riot Games’ tactical first-person shooter, is built around competitive integrity. Crossplay functionality, while seemingly beneficial on the surface, presents challenges to maintaining a fair playing field due to inherent differences in input methods between PC and console platforms. Mouse and keyboard offer precision aiming advantages over console controllers, potentially creating imbalances in competitive matches.

Why No Crossplay Now?

The decision to omit crossplay isn’t taken lightly. Riot Games has consistently prioritized balance and fairness within Valorant’s competitive ecosystem. Integrating different input methods would require significant adjustments and potential compromises, which could negatively impact the overall gaming experience for all players, irrespective of their platform. It’s a risk they are not currently willing to take.

Is Cross-Progression Available?

While crossplay is not supported, Valorant does offer cross-progression. This allows you to link your Riot Games account across different platforms and maintain your unlocked agents, weapon skins, and battle pass progress. This means your hard-earned cosmetics and progress carry over, even if you are playing on a different device.

Cross-Progression vs. Cross-Play – The Key Difference

It is important to distinguish between cross-progression and cross-play:

Feature Description Valorant Implementation
Cross-Progression Retaining account progress and cosmetic unlocks across different platforms. Supported
Cross-Play Playing matches with users on different platforms simultaneously. Not Supported

Does cross-progression affect my Valorant rank?

No, your rank remains specific to the platform you are playing on. While your overall progression and cosmetic items are shared, your competitive ranking is independent for each platform to ensure fair matchmaking within that platform’s player base.

Are there any games similar to Valorant that support crossplay between PC and console?

Yes, several other tactical shooters like Call of Duty: Modern Warfare II and Apex Legends support crossplay between PC and consoles. This indicates that crossplay is technically feasible within the genre, though Valorant’s focus on competitive balance makes its implementation more challenging.
